In the realm of Arthurian legend, Yvain stands out as a figure marked by a unique blend of chivalry and inner conflict. Originally introduced in 'Yvain, the Knight of the Lion' by Chrétien de Troyes, he embodies the quintessential knightly virtues but also grapples with the struggles of love, loyalty, and identity. Yvain is initially loyal to King Arthur and is known for his bravery in battle. However, it’s his deep love for Lady Laudine that truly shapes his character arc. After a valiant rescue of her castle, he proves his worth and earns her love, which is a significant turning point in his story.

What captivates me is how his journey is not just about heroic feats but also about personal growth. Once married, Yvain faces the challenge of maintaining his identity as a knight while being committed to his wife. His departure from court to prove himself results in him losing touch with his love, leading to a descent into despair. This emotional turmoil offers an intriguing examination of masculinity in a time when chivalry often overshadowed personal needs. It’s fascinating to consider how Yvain’s struggle illustrates the pitfalls of a knight’s life, delving into themes of isolation and the need for inner reconciliation.

The part that stands out in Yvain’s tale is his encounter with the lion he saves, symbolizing loyalty and companionship. This bond represents a turn toward redemption and self-discovery, showing that true strength comes not only from valor in battle but also from the connections we forge. Through Yvain, we learn that chivalry is only as noble as the heart that practices it, making his character an engaging study of the complexities of human emotion amid the grandiosity of Arthurian tales.

Yvain's character hit home for me because he embodies the struggle between duty and personal desire. Developed in the 12th century by Chrétien de Troyes, Yvain starts as a brave knight eager to prove his worth, yet he quickly gets tangled in a profound love story. His infatuation with Lady Laudine is really where it gets interesting. After winning her affection, he slips into a realm of self-doubt and challenges—does he choose knightly glory or the warmth of love?

I can't help but empathize with Yvain's plight as he tries to juggle battles and relationships; it’s something many people grapple with, even today. His moment of despair after leaving Lady Laudine just shows how far he falls from grace. You can feel that pain because, in the end, it's a story not just about valor but about the pieces of ourselves we often leave behind. His journey back, with the help of his lion companion, reaffirms that true bravery also involves overcoming personal fears and reconnecting with what we love. Who would have thought a knight in shining armor could also face such profound emotional turmoil? It’s a tale that resonates across the ages thanks to its depth and complexity.

How Does Yvain Portray The Concept Of Chivalry?

3 回答2025-12-20 22:36:54
In 'Yvain, the Knight of the Lion', chivalry takes center stage, but not in a straightforward way. Initially, Yvain embodies the classic ideals: bravery, honor, and loyalty. He becomes obsessed with proving himself after witnessing the love his fellow knight, Calogrenant, experiences in battle. Still, the story critiques these very ideals when Yvain's initial quest to win the favor of Lady Laudine leads him to put personal glory above genuine relationships. As the narrative unfolds, Yvain’s character evolves dramatically. After winning Laudine's heart, he strays from his loyalty by neglecting her in pursuit of personal accolades, demonstrating how chivalric values can sometimes lead to selfishness instead of true honor. It’s a beautiful yet painful juxtaposition. His later journey, marked by regret and the quest for redemption, highlights that true chivalry isn’t just about external honor; it’s about nurturing relationships and staying true to one’s commitments. Ultimately, Yvain’s path serves as a reminder that while the ideals of chivalry are noble, they must be balanced with responsibility and emotional integrity. We see that the societal expectations placed on knights can lead to personal failures that resonate on a deeper level.
